Sewer Pipe Clearing in West Palm Beach, FL
Sewer pipe clearing services involve removing blockages and obstructions from underground sewer lines to restore proper flow and prevent backups. This service is commonly requested for issues such as slow drains, foul odors, or sewage backups in residential properties. Projects can range from clearing minor clogs caused by grease or debris to addressing more extensive blockages resulting from tree roots or accumulated buildup. Understanding the location and nature of the problem, as well as the age and condition of the existing sewer lines, can help property owners determine if sewer pipe clearing is the appropriate solution.
Before requesting sewer pipe clearing services, property owners should consider whether the issue is isolated or persistent, and if multiple drains are affected. It’s helpful to know if there are any recent changes to plumbing, such as new fixtures or renovations, that might contribute to blockages. Additionally, understanding the history of sewer problems on the property can assist in planning effective maintenance or repairs. Proper diagnosis often involves inspecting the sewer lines with specialized equipment to identify the cause of the obstruction and determine the best method for clearing the pipes.

Sewer Pipe Clearing Questions
What causes sewer pipe clogs? Common causes include accumulated debris, grease buildup, and foreign objects blocking the pipe flow.
How can I tell if my sewer line is blocked? Signs include slow draining fixtures, gurgling sounds, and unpleasant odors coming from drains.
Are chemical drain cleaners effective for clearing sewer pipes? Chemical cleaners may provide temporary relief but often do not resolve underlying blockages and can damage pipes.
What types of sewer pipe clearing methods are used? Methods include snaking, hydro jetting, and inspection with cameras to identify and remove obstructions.
